| Name | Salicylic acid |
| Description | Salicylic acid (2-Hydroxybenzoic acid), a natural compound extracted from Willow bark, is an anti-inflammatory inhibitor of activity cyclooxygenase. |
| In vitro | Salicylic acid (SA) is a phenolic phytohormone involved in plant defence against pathogens. It significantly stimulated PON1 activity in a concentration dependent manner[3]. |
| In vivo | Although oral SA (5.5 mg/kg body weight) during the Hg(0) exposure did not reduce the Hg levels in these organs, it effectively counteracted the Hg(0)-induced growth inhibition, and improved the behavioral performance, accompanied by a series of ameliorations in the antioxidative defense and anti-inflammatory response[2]. |

| Solubility Information | DMSO : 141 mg/mL (1020.85 mM), Sonication is recommended. H2O : 1 mg/mL (7.24 mM), Sonication is recommended. 10% DMSO+40% PEG300+5% Tween 80+45% Saline : 4 mg/mL (28.96 mM), Sonication is recommended.
